Site of the first nuclear weapons research base
Site of the first nuclear weapons research base is a park in Haibei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ture, Qinghai. Site of the first nuclear weapons research base is situated nearby to the reservoir 金湖.Photo: Squallgold, CC BY-SA 4.0.
